The cover goes over the
outside of the motor mount, instead of fastening to the inside, in the same way the props are fastened. By going on the outside
and covering the spindle, they provide complete lateral support for the spindle. Many of the other covers I looked at leave the spindle exposed and I was very concerned that, during transport, one or more of the spindles could be bumped or pressured laterally, resulting in a bent pin.
In this design, all the lateral pressure is transferred to the outside of the motor mount, something that is much sturdier than the spindles.
These covers also provide complete protection from dust and debris getting down into the motors or coils.
